Product Description
The OSFP-400G-DR4is a 4 channel electrical,4 channel optical,pluggable, single mode fiber, OSFP transceiver for 400
 
Gigabit Ethernet applications.Each electrical data lanes or optical lanes support 106.25Gbps.An optical fiber cable with
 
an MPO-12 connector can be plugged into the module receptacle.Proper alignment is ensured by the guide pins inside the
 
receptacle.The cable usually cannot be twisted for proper channel to channel alignment.
 
 
It allows communication up to 500m over single mode optical fiber cable.These modules are designed to operate over
 
single mode fiber systems using 1310nm wavelength.This high performance transceiver module is intended for medium-
 
range SMF data communication and interconnect applications.
Features
 
 
 
Application
 
 
 
• Compliant with IEEE 802.cn and IEEE802.ck
 
 
 
• Data Center Interconnect
 
 
 
• Compliant with OSFP MSA(OSFP-RHS)
 
 
 
• 400G BASE Ethernet
 
 
 
• Management interface based on CMIS 5.0 or updated version
 
 
 
• Enterprise networking
 
 
 
• Optical Interface:106.25 Gbps(PAM4) x4
 
 
 
• InfiniBand
 
 
 
• Electrical Interface:106.25 Gbps (PAM4)x4
 
 
 
 
 
 
 
• Parallel 4 Optical Lanes
 
 
 
 
 
 
 
• Up to 500m over SMF with FEC
 
 
 
 
 
 
 
• Power consumption:9.5W Max.
 
 
 
 
 
 
 
• Single 3.3V power supply
 
 
 
 
 
 
 
• Case operating temperature: 0 ℃ to +70 ℃
 
 
 
 
 
 
 
• MPO-12/APC connector

Notes:

 
1.Average launch power, each lane (min)is informative and not the principal indicator of signal strength.A transmitter with
launch power below this value cannot be compliant;however, a value above this does not ensure compliance.
 
2.Even if the TDECQ<1.4 dB for an extinction ratio of ≥ 4.5 dB or TDECQ<1.3dB for an extinction ratio of<4.5dB,the POMA(min) must exceed this value.

3.The receiver shall be able to tolerate, without damage, continuous exposure to an optical signal having this average power level.The receiver does not have to operate correctly at this input power.
 
4. Average receive power, each lane(min) is informative and not the principal indicator of signal strength.A received power below this value cannot be compliant; however, a value above this does not ensure compliance.
